The transcript discusses the reasons behind the inflation shortfall below the 2% target, citing factors like labor market slack, energy price reductions, and dollar appreciation. It highlights the current mystery of inflation shortfall despite these factors not being present. The committee's projections suggest inflation will rise to the 2% target due to transitory factors. The transcript emphasizes the need for potential monetary policy adjustments if inflation remains low and warns against economic overheating, which could necessitate rapid policy tightening and risk recession.
